How much does an average coastal round bail weigh?
As far as I know, there's no such thing as an average bale. I've seen them weighing from 600 pounds to 1,900 pounds. Depends a lot on dimensions. How wide, how tall.
 
My JD 4x4 round baler would make coastal bales weighing 550 lbs. It was "rated" to make bales weighing 750#

My new JD 4x5 baler makes coastal bales weighing 700#. It is rated to make bales weighing 1200 lbs.

I could bale hay with high moisture content and get heavy bales but they will probably mold.

Don't believe what anyone tells you. Weigh them yourself. More than likely, they don't weigh what the hay sellers or machine manufacturers are telling you.
